Understanding the Impact of AI in Equipment Maintenance Predictions
The integration of Artificial Intelligence (AI) into equipment maintenance predictions is transforming industrial landscapes, particularly in fitness and wellness sectors relying on branded workout video optimization tools. AI algorithms can analyze vast data sets from sensor-equipped machinery to identify patterns indicative of potential failures, enabling proactive maintenance strategies. This not only minimizes unexpected downtime but also optimizes the maintenance schedule, reducing costs and enhancing equipment lifespan.
Moreover, AI’s predictive capabilities extend beyond simple fault detection. By learning from historical performance data, these intelligent systems can anticipate optimal service intervals, predict equipment degradation rates, and even forecast future replacement needs. This forward-thinking approach allows fitness businesses to streamline operations, ensure top-quality service delivery, and maintain competitive edges in a market driven by personalized, efficient, and effective workout experiences.
How Machine Learning Algorithms Optimize Workout Video Tools
Machine Learning (ML) algorithms are transforming the way we approach fitness and exercise through AI-branded workout video optimization tools. These algorithms analyze vast amounts of data, including user performance metrics, workout patterns, and individual goals, to create personalized training plans that maximize efficiency and results. By learning from user interactions and feedback, ML models can adapt workout routines in real-time, ensuring each session is tailored to the specific needs and abilities of the exerciser.
This optimization goes beyond mere adjustments to exercise intensity or duration. ML algorithms can also enhance video content by incorporating dynamic visuals, interactive elements, and gamified features that keep users engaged and motivated. By leveraging AI, workout videos become more than passive instruction manuals; they evolve into intelligent companions that guide, instruct, and inspire users to achieve their fitness aspirations.
